매번 수백, 수천 개의 데이터 목록을 보면서 '이 긴 텍스트에서 상품 코드나 핵심 날짜만 딱 분리해낼 순 없을까?' 고민하셨죠?
사실 실무 엑셀에서 데이터 정리의 기본 중 기본은 바로 LEFT와 RIGHT 함수를 활용한 문자열 추출법입니다.
긴 텍스트 속에서 원하는 정보만을 빠르고 정확하게 분리하는 이 기술은 데이터 분석의 첫걸음이자, 당신의 업무 시간을 획기적으로 줄여줄 핵심 노하우예요.
이 포스트를 통해 추출 원리를 완벽히 이해하고, 복잡한 데이터를 원하는 형태로 자유자재로 가공하는 데이터 마스터가 되어보세요.
✅ 데이터 정리의 첫걸음, 문자열 추출! LEFT와 RIGHT의 고정 길이 추출 원리
⚡️ 실무 데이터 정리, 왜 LEFT/RIGHT가 필수일까요?
실제로 데이터베이스나 웹 크롤링을 통해 가져온 데이터는 '날짜_상품명_코드'처럼 하나의 셀에 모든 정보가 뭉쳐있는 경우가 정말 많습니다.
LEFT와 RIGHT 함수는 바로 이 텍스트 데이터의 고정된 길이를 양 끝(시작 또는 끝)에서 정확하게 '잘라내는' 강력한 원리를 가집니다.
개인적인 경험상, 추출할 문자 수 지정만 정확하다면, 데이터 클렌징 작업의 80% 이상을 이 두 함수만으로 효율적으로 처리할 수 있습니다.
이 추출 원리를 완벽히 숙지하는 것이 실무 엑셀 함수 활용의 기초이자 핵심입니다.
1. LEFT 함수: 왼쪽에서부터의 카운트
데이터의 가장 왼쪽 문자부터 시작하여 지정된 개수만큼 문자를 추출합니다. 보통 고정된 길이의 접두사, 날짜 코드 등을 분리할 때 사용합니다.
2. RIGHT 함수: 오른쪽 끝에서의 카운트
데이터의 가장 오른쪽 끝 문자부터 거꾸로 계산하여 지정된 개수만큼 문자를 추출합니다. 고정 길이의 접미사, 일련번호 등을 분리하는 데 유용합니다.
3. 추출할 문자 수 지정의 중요성
두 함수의 핵심은 두 번째 인수, 즉 몇 글자를 가져올지를 정확하게 지정하는 것입니다. 한 글자라도 틀리면 데이터가 오염되니 주의해야 합니다.
함수 사용 실전 예제: 고정 길이 추출 마스터 테이블
다음은 실무에서 가장 자주 발생하는 케이스들을 모아 LEFT와 RIGHT 함수의 적용 방식을 시각적으로 보여주는 표입니다.
실제 데이터를 보면서 함수를 어떻게 구성해야 할지 감을 잡아보세요.
| 데이터 (A1) | 사용 함수 | 결과 | 추출 목적 |
|---|---|---|---|
| Apple-1234 | =LEFT(A1, 5) | Apple | 제품명 분리 |
| Product-XYZ-001 | =RIGHT(A1, 3) | 001 | 일련번호 추출 |
| 20250101_Data | =LEFT(A1, 8) | 20250101 | 날짜 정보 분리 |
| abc.co.kr | =RIGHT(A1, 5) | .co.kr | 도메인 확장자 |
📌 LEFT/RIGHT 함수, 이렇게 써야 진짜 실력입니다!
LEFT 함수 (시작점 추출)
-
Apple-1234
=LEFT(A1, 5)Apple -
20250101_Data
=LEFT(A1, 8)20250101 -
서울시 강남구
=LEFT(A1, 3)서울시
RIGHT 함수 (끝점 추출)
-
Product-XYZ-001
=RIGHT(A1, 3)001 -
1234567890
=RIGHT(A1, 4)7890 -
abc.co.kr
=RIGHT(A1, 5).co.kr
💡 실수를 줄이는 추출 함수 사용 팁과 다음 단계
LEFT와 RIGHT 함수는 고정 길이 추출에 최적화되어 있지만, 사실 데이터 길이가 일정하지 않은 경우가 더 많아요.
이럴 때 실수를 줄이고 한 단계 더 나아가기 위한 몇 가지 고급 팁을 알려드릴게요.
데이터 유형별 추출 길이 결정 노하우
데이터를 추출하기 전에, 내가 얻으려는 정보가 항상 몇 글자로 구성되어 있는지 먼저 파악해야 합니다.
예를 들어, '연도'는 항상 4자리, '상품 고유 코드'는 항상 3자리(001, 002...)인 것처럼 패턴을 정의해야만 LEFT/RIGHT 함수를 오차 없이 사용할 수 있습니다.
초보자를 위한 디버깅 습관 체크리스트
- 원본 데이터 확인: 추출하려는 문자열이 정말 고정된 길이를 가지고 있는지 육안으로 꼭 검토합니다.
- 공백(Space) 주의: 추출 결과가 이상하다면, 원본 텍스트에 보이지 않는 공백이 포함되어 있을 수 있어요. 이 공백도 한 문자로 카운트된다는 사실을 잊지 마세요.
- 숫자와 텍스트: 추출된 결과가 숫자여도 엑셀은 이를 '텍스트'로 인식합니다. 만약 계산이 필요하다면 VALUE 함수를 이용해 다시 숫자로 변환해야 합니다.
📈 실무 효율을 극대화하는 자동화 습관: 함수 마스터의 의미
LEFT와 RIGHT, 단순 추출을 넘어 정보 정형화로
LEFT와 RIGHT 함수는 단순한 문자열 추출을 넘어, 복잡한 데이터 속에서 필요한 정보만 정형화하는 '엑셀 문자열 추출법'의 핵심 도구입니다.
이 추출 능력이 곧 당신의 실무 경쟁력을 결정한다는 것을 명심해야 합니다.
"엑셀 실무에서 데이터 처리 속도는 곧 업무 마감 시간입니다.
손으로 분류하던 데이터를 함수 하나로 처리할 때, 당신의 업무 레벨은 완전히 달라집니다."
🔥 다음 단계로 도약하는 3가지 필수 습관
- LEN, FIND와의 결합: 추출 위치가 동적으로 변해도 정확하게 문자를 잘라낼 수 있는 고급 문자열 추출 기법, 즉 MID, LEN, FIND 함수 조합을 반드시 학습하고 활용하세요. 이것이 실제 전문가들이 쓰는 방식입니다.
- 데이터 정제 자동화: 추출된 데이터를 기반으로 보고서 형식을 몇 초 만에 완성하는 자동화 루틴을 구축하는 것이 궁극적인 목표입니다.
- 업무 효율 극대화: 손으로 데이터를 분류하는 시간을 획기적으로 줄여, 당신의 핵심 업무 (분석, 전략 수립)에 집중할 수 있게 됩니다.
마무리: 데이터 처리, 더 이상 단순 반복이 아닙니다
지금까지 엑셀 LEFT와 RIGHT 함수를 이용한 문자열 추출법을 깊이 있게 다뤄봤습니다.
이 두 함수는 단순해 보이지만, 실무 데이터 정형화의 뼈대 역할을 한다는 것을 알 수 있습니다.
데이터를 원하는 모양으로 깔끔하게 정리하는 능력은 곧 당신이 시간을 지배하고 있다는 증거이기도 해요.
오늘 배운 내용을 바탕으로 당장 내일 업무부터 지저분했던 데이터들을 한 번에 정리해보세요. 분명히 놀라운 효율을 경험하게 될 것입니다. 당신의 성장을 응원합니다!